10 Factors That Affect CNC Machining Accuracy (+ Tolerance Guide)

In CNC machining, tolerance is the acceptable deviation from a specified dimension. For most industrial applications, standard tolerance is +/-0.05mm. For precision parts like medical devices or aerospace components, +/-0.01mm or tighter is often required. This guide covers the key factors affecting accuracy and how to specify tolerances correctly on your drawings.

10 Factors That Affect CNC Machining Accuracy

1. Machine Tool Rigidity

Older or poorly maintained machines develop spindle runout and table wobble over time. Newer multi-axis CNC machining centers with linear guides maintain accuracy much longer between calibrations. Regular machine calibration is essential for holding tight tolerances.

2. Cutting Tool Condition

Worn inserts cause built-up edge (BUE) and dimensional drift during the cut. We replace inserts based on wear patterns and material type, not just by cycle count. For aluminum parts, this is especially critical as BUE forms quickly without proper air cutting or appropriate geometry inserts.

3. Workpiece Material Homogeneity

Castings and forgings have internal stress patterns and grain variations that cause inconsistent machining behavior. Raw bar stock machines more predictably. For critical-tolerance parts, we specify annealed or stress-relieved material to minimize distortion during and after machining.

4. Fixture and Clamping Method

Poor clamping causes workpiece shift mid-operation – a major source of out-of-tolerance parts in batch runs. Soft jaws, vacuum tables, and precision fixtures each suit different part geometries. We select clamping strategy based on the tolerance requirement and part wall thickness.

5. Thermal Deformation

Spindle heat and ambient shop temperature changes cause metal to expand and contract. For tight-tolerance work, we machine in climate-controlled conditions and schedule critical feature cuts during thermally stable periods (usually mid-morning in our shop).

6. Cutting Parameters (Speed, Feed, Depth of Cut)

Aggressive cuts generate heat and tool deflection, both of which degrade accuracy. For tight-tolerance features, we typically use lighter depth-of-cut passes, climb milling, and carefully matched surface speed and feed rate per material. The difference between a good cut and a rejected part is often 20-30% reduction in feed rate.

7. Part Geometry and Wall Thickness

Thin walls deflect under cutting forces. Deep pockets cause tool chatter that ripples across the part surface. These geometries often require specialized tooling, slower feeds, or 4-axis strategies to hold tolerance. We flag these in our DFM review before production.

8. Measurement Method and Calibration

Manual micrometers introduce operator error. For first-article inspection, we use calibrated Coordinate Measuring Machines (CMMs) with calibration certificates traceable to national standards (GB/T 1957 for length, ISO 10012 for measurement management systems).

9. Post-Processing and Secondary Operations

Heat treatment distorts parts – often 0.1-0.3mm depending on material and part geometry. Anodizing adds a surface layer (typically 0.01-0.025mm per surface) that shifts critical dimensions. We account for post-processing in our original machining allowance and provide post-HT re-machining when needed.

10. Operator Experience and Process Control

Knowledge of the specific machine, material batch, and job history matters. Our operators maintain detailed setup sheets, tool offset records, and batch measurement logs – providing full traceability from raw material to shipped part.

Common Tolerance Standards by Industry

IndustryTypical ToleranceKey Requirements
General Manufacturing+/-0.05mmStandard commercial tolerance
Automotive+/-0.02-0.05mmVaries by subsystem; critical safety parts tighter
Medical Devices+/-0.01mm or tighterOften requires CMM report per batch
Aerospace+/-0.005-0.02mmFull FAI documentation required
Electronics / Power+/-0.025-0.05mmFlatness often more critical than dimensional

How to Specify Tolerances on Your Drawings

Use GD&T (Geometric Dimensioning and Tolerancing) symbols where possible. Key tips:

  • Specify datum references clearly – a tolerance without a datum is ambiguous
  • Indicate which surfaces are critical (bearing seats, mating faces) vs. non-critical
  • State surface finish requirements (Ra, Rz) separately from dimensional tolerances
  • Include material spec and hardness if relevant to the tolerance
  • Note any post-processing (anodizing, plating, heat treatment) that affects final dimensions

Not Sure If Your Tolerances Are Achievable?

Send us your drawing for a free DFM (Design for Manufacturability) review. Our engineers will tell you if any features are unnecessarily tight for the application – and suggest more cost-effective alternatives without compromising function.


This article is provided by CNC Precision Tech – a Dongguan-based CNC machining shop serving buyers in North America, Europe, Japan, and Australia. We specialize in precision CNC milling, turning, and sheet metal fabrication with tolerances as tight as +/-0.005mm.